Analysis

IDA only recorded 24.2% for percentage of pupils enrolled in lower secondary general education in 2019.

That represents a change of down 0.7% on the previous year and down 17.8% over ten years.

Over the whole period, percentage of pupils enrolled in lower secondary general education in IDA only peaked at 29.5% in 2009 and was at its lowest, 23.4%, in 1998.

IDA only ranks 10th of 40 groups on this measure, in the top quarter.

Percentage of pupils in each level of education (primary and lower secondary general education) who are at least 2 years above the intended age for their grade. The intended age for a given grade is the age at which pupils would enter the grade if they had started school at the official primary entrance age, had studied full-time and had progressed without repeating or skipping a grade. The value is calculated as the sum of enrolments across all grades in the given level of education which are 2 or more years older than the intended age for the given grade is expressed as a percentage of the total enrolment in the given level of education. A low value of this indicator will show that the majority of students start school on time and progress with minimum levels of grade repetition. Late school entry and significant grade repetition exacerbate over-age progression and should be discouraged as both are associated with lower levels of student learning achievement.
